How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 92020?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 92020 Studio Apartments | $1,611 | $1,395 | $3,299 |
| 92020 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,100 | $1,075 | $4,796 |
| 92020 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,532 | $1,220 | $10,350 |
| 92020 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,956 | $1,500 | $6,291 |
| 92020 4 Bedroom Apartments | $8,021 | $4,227 | $11,141 |

Frequently Asked Questions about the 92020 ZIP Code
How much are Studio apartments in 92020?
There are currently 253 Studio Apartments in 92020 with rent ranges from $1,395 to $3,299 with an average price of $1,611.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om 92020 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in 92020 ranges from $1,075 to $4,796 with an average monthly rent of $2,100.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in 92020 c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in 92020 range from $1,220 to $10,350.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,532.
How expensive are 92020 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 185 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in 92020 on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,500 to $6,291 - averaging $2,956 for the location.
